Should I clear bra my brand new E350?

On my GT2 and M3 the decision is a no brainer, but the E350 has a lot of grill and not as much paint area.

I am leaning towards the bra even though. Opinions from veterans?

This car will be my daily and will do a good amount of highway miles.

I paid a grand for my entire front including my hood. Some guys will do a partial front but I opted for the whole hood which has proved worth it.
I even did my windshield for my track cars with Madico. Venture film seems to be the best, as it was just bought out by 3M. As with any of these installs, it's the installer not the product.

what color car? Film starts to yellow over time on white cars. Dark cars show more stone chips. I'm thinking of NOT clear bra-ing my new white RR Sport...just thinking...
